"Save data is corrupted"
| Problem | Likely Cause | Solution | | :--- | :--- | :--- | | | Region mismatch or bad conversion | Verify your game's serial number (on disc or spine). US saves have "SLUS". EU saves have "SLES". Re-download the correct region. | | The save appears but nothing is unlocked | You overwrote the wrong file or used a partial save | Delete the save from the PS2 browser. Re-copy using uLaunchELF, but ensure you copy the folder , not just individual files. | | Free McBoot doesn’t see the USB drive | USB format or size | Re-format USB to FAT32 with a 32KB cluster size. Use a USB 2.0 drive under 32GB (older PS2s hate large drives). | | "Invalid format" in PS2 Save Builder | The downloaded file is truly corrupt | Find a different source. GameFAQs or The Internet Archive (search "Tekken 5 100% save .max") are reliable. | Save Game File: [insert file link or attached
- If you have an Action Replay Max or CodeBreaker disc, you can download the save file in the specific format for that device (e.g.,
.maxfor Action Replay). - Put the file on a USB drive.
- Boot the cheat disc on your PS2.
- Use the "Power Saves" or "Memory Card Manager" feature to copy the file from the USB to your PS2 memory card.
